Stadium
is a multi-purpose stadium in Neiva, . It is currently used mostly for football matches. Built in 1980, the stadium has a capacity for 12,000 people.

Cathedral
The Immaculate Conception Cathedral Also Neiva Cathedral Is the name given to a religious building affiliated with the Roman Catholic Church dedicated to the Virgin Mary in her invocation of the Immaculate Conception.
